The Importance of Roof Drainage
Effective roof drainage plays a critical function in:

Preventing Water Accumulation: Without a correct drainage system, water can pool on the roof, causing structural damage and leakages. Built up water adds unnecessary weight to the roof structure.

Extending Roof Lifespan: Proper drainage reduces wear and tear on roofing materials caused by standing water, hence prolonging the lifespan of the roof.

Avoiding Mold and Mildew: Stagnant water develops an environment conducive to mold and mildew growth, which can jeopardize indoor air quality and present health risks.

To ensure reliable roof drainage, a number of best practices should be observed:

Proper Slope Design: Incorporate a sufficient slope in the roof style to assist in water circulation towards drainage points. A minimum slope of 1-2% is generally suggested.

Usage Quality Materials: Utilizing high-quality products for drainage elements can considerably reduce the likelihood of leaks and failures.

Set Up Overflow Drains: In addition to main drains, think about including overflow drains to work as a backup in case of obstructions.

Style for Local Climate: When developing roof drainage systems, consider local rains patterns, snow loads, and prospective ecological elements that might influence drainage needs.

2. What are the indications of a stopping working roof drainage system?
Typical signs consist of water pooling on the roof, leaks inside the structure, mold development, and damage to roof materials.
3. Can I clean my gutters and downspouts myself?
Yes, but ensure precaution are taken, such as utilizing a sturdy ladder and using protective equipment. If you are unpredictable, it is suggested to employ a professional.
4. What is the very best product for roof drainage systems?
Products such as PVC, cast iron, and copper are frequently utilized due to their sturdiness and resistance to corrosion. The best option often depends on budget and local climate conditions.
5. How can I prevent ice dams in winter?
Ensuring appropriate insulation in the attic, preserving ventilation, and keeping gutters clean can help avoid ice dam formation on roofing systems.
